Beyond the Basic Black: Exploring Different Shades and Finishes

While "black" seems straightforward, the reality is far richer. Subtle differences in undertones and finishes dramatically impact the final look. Let's dive into some key variations:

1. True Black: The Classic Choice

A true black nail polish is the epitome of simplicity and sophistication. It's versatile, works with any outfit, and offers a clean, polished look. Look for a formula that offers excellent pigmentation to avoid streaking and achieve a deep, even color in just two coats.

2. Jet Black: Deep and Mysterious

Jet black nail polish is a slightly deeper, more intense version of true black. It possesses a richer, almost velvety texture, making it perfect for a dramatic and mysterious look. This shade often boasts a slightly more reflective quality, adding an extra layer of depth.

3. Black with Undertones: Adding Nuance

Some black nail polishes contain subtle undertones of other colors. For example, a black with blue undertones might appear slightly cooler, while a black with red undertones might have a warmer, more burgundy-like appearance. Experimenting with these subtle variations can create surprisingly different effects, depending on your personal style and skin tone.

4. Finishes: From Matte to Glossy

The finish of your black nail polish can dramatically alter its overall impression.

  • Glossy: This is the classic, high-shine finish that offers a sleek and polished appearance.
  • Matte: Matte black nail polish provides a more modern and edgy look, often feeling more sophisticated and less "high-maintenance."
  • Shimmer/Glitter: Adding shimmer or glitter to black nail polish transforms it into something completely different. It can be incredibly glamorous or punk-rock depending on the size and density of the glitter.

Choosing the Right Black Nail Polish for You

Selecting the perfect black nail polish depends on several factors:

  • Skin Tone: Cooler skin tones (think pink or blue undertones) often pair well with black polishes with blue undertones, while warmer skin tones (yellow or golden undertones) can benefit from blacks with red or brown undertones.

  • Personal Style: Consider your overall style. Are you aiming for classic elegance, edgy rebellion, or something in between? This will help you narrow down the finish and undertones that suit you best.

  • Occasion: A glossy black is perfect for a formal event, while a matte black might be better suited for a casual night out.

Maintaining Your Perfect Black Manicure

Maintaining a flawless black manicure requires a bit of extra care:

  • Proper Application: Use thin coats to avoid streaking, and allow each coat to dry completely before applying the next.

  • Top Coat: A top coat will significantly increase the longevity and shine of your manicure.

  • Regular Touch-Ups: Black nail polish can chip more easily than lighter shades, so regular touch-ups are crucial.
